DINP is a phthalate ester used as a plasticizer. DINP is usually a mixture of compounds consisting of various isononyl phthalates and is commonly used in various plastic products.

Diisononyl Phthalate Phthalate Description

Name: Diisononyl Phthalate (DINP)

Synonyms: 1,2-Benzenedicarboxylic acid / 1,2-diisononyl ester

Molecular Formula: C26H42O4

Molecular Weight: 418.61

CAS NO.: 68515-48-0

Density: 1.0±0.1 g/cm3

Boiling point: 405.7±13.0 °C at 760 mmHg

Melting point: N/A

Flashing point: 216.3±9.3 °C

Appearance: Colorless transparent liquid.

Water Solubility: Insoluble

Properties: Colorless transparent liquid. Insoluble in water. Compatible with polyvinyl chloride, polystyrene, vinyl chloride-vinyl acetate copolymer. Partially compatible with polyvinyl acetate, cellulose acetate butyrate, cellulose nitrate. Incompatible with cellulose acetate ethyl cellulose, methacrylate resin.

Package: 25L/drum, 200L/drum, 1000L/drum

Storage: Keep container airtight. Store in a cool, dark place.

Safety Protection: It is irritating and should be avoided from contact with skin and eyes. Avoid inhaling the vapor or spray of this substance and use it in a well-ventilated area. During use, please follow the relevant safety operating procedures and wear appropriate personal protective equipment.

Diisononyl Phthalate Technical

Item Index
Appearance Colorless transparent liquid
Total ester content %≥ 99.0
Acidity (as measured by citric acid) ,%≤ 0.02
Water content ,%≤ 0.2
Chromaticity (platinum cobalt) number ≤ 30

1,2-Benzenedicarboxylic acid Applications

1. Plastics: It enhances flexibility, durability, and processability, making it ideal for applications such as cables, flooring, and packaging materials. DINP is often preferred as an environmentally safer alternative to traditional phthalate plasticizers, especially in consumer goods.

2.  Coatings: DINP is employed in coatings and paints to improve flexibility, adhesion, and durability. It enhances resistance to cracking and weathering, making it valuable in automotive paints, industrial coatings, and protective finishes for various surfaces.

3. Food Packaging: It helps improve the safety, longevity, and overall performance of packaging materials while complying with regulatory standards for food contact materials. DINP maintains the integrity and flexibility of packaging, ensuring food products are safely contained.

4. Pharmaceuticals: DINP is increasingly used in pharmaceutical applications, including drug delivery systems and medical devices, where flexibility and performance are essential. It ensures that these products maintain their structural integrity while providing necessary flexibility, especially in medical tubing and other flexible medical devices.
